The Farmers in Thailand Are Worry about the Import of Palm Oil.

BANGKOK – Drought in nine provinces in Thailand decreased palm oil production in the end of 2014. The government decided to import 50 thousands tons palm oil from Malaysia in February, 2015.

What the government of Thailand decided is a worriness to palm oil farmers. The import will decrease the fruit price in the country. This will effect for the government will buy it in large numbers,” a Thailand palm oil trader said as quoted from Bangkok.net, Friday (20/2). 

He continued, palm oil farmer groups plan to send letter to the Prime Minister, Prayuth Chan-ocha, saying that they protest the decision of importing palm oil. (T3)
